
At last count, we have about 15 of those “sexy” new reusable grocery bags that replace plastic. These things are tough and you can put a gazillion pounds of stuff in them. (They’re good for beer and ice too, if you need to be discreet) I'm not a "tree hugger", but these reusable bags make damn good sense.
The plastic bags are awful and for us, were a pain in the ass. We had a massive collection of them under the sink, taking up a ton of room. The only thing I ever used the plastic bags for, was picking up dog poo and even with 2 very large dogs, we still had hundreds of the damn plastic bags kicking around. Every now and then, we had to cull the herd and throw out a plastic bag full of…plastic bags. It always felt crappy to do that. (throw them in the garbage...and use them for dog poo)
I just wish I could actually remember to take the reusable bags to the store when I go. Inevitably, I feel guilty when I forget….so I buy another one. Which is why I am getting quite the collection. Some are gleaming and are so unused, that they have the “new car smell”.
I was keeping a few in my Jeep, but they made “crinkly noises” that bugged me when I was driving, so I took them out. I hate “crinkly noises”. These superbags are great for the environment. I am surprised it took this long….but glad that it’s caught on.
If I could just remember to take the darn things with me.
